What Is Cloud Migration for AI Applications?

Cloud migration for AI applications is the act of transferring AI applications, machine learning models, data, databases, APIs, supporting applications, and infrastructure from legacy systems, private data centres, and on-premise applications to the cloud.

It involves several steps, such as data migration, updating applications, using cloud services, reconfiguring servers and networks, and connecting with other services provided by the cloud. 

This may involve upgrading hardware by using servers with GPUs, the latest high-performance computers, vast and expandable storage capacity, and dedicated infrastructure services for the AI models. However, the intent is not just relocating a programme but to configure a ready-to-use, scalable platform to allow its AI models to run easily.

Why Should Businesses Migrate AI Applications to the Cloud?

AI workloads vary dramatically by how well we perform model training, what we’re using models for in terms of inference, data processing and whether our users are using and putting load on our applications. In the cloud, we don’t need to continue to carry expensive hardware that we aren’t actively using, and we can scale up and down. 

This scalability is crucial to applications based on AI because sometimes you will have very intense model training and at other times have high usage and need more resources available.

They can also bring you closer to managed AI and automation tools and modern development stacks, so your team spends more time developing your AI applications and less time fiddling around with your infrastructure.

How to Migrate AI Applications to the Cloud

Businesses looking for how to migrate AI applications to the cloud should begin by assessing their existing applications, models, data, dependencies, and infrastructure requirements. 

Migrating an AI application is never a simple one-to-one move. It begins with performing an inventory of existing application use, models, data stores, databases, dependencies, data sources and infrastructure needs to identify which parts can be migrated, rewritten, modernized or replaced. Next, create a cloud migration strategy for AI applications that identifies the specific business drivers, existing application architecture, security policies, workload characteristics, resource requirements, budget, and future growth needs.

When it comes to data migration, there is a lot to consider, as the AI use applications heavily rely on data. Enterprises should manage their datasets responsibly during data migration, ensure the confidentiality, accuracy, integrity, accessibility, and legality of the data being migrated, and have proper backups, governance, and sync mechanisms put in place. Once migration is completed, test the applications’ performance, security, scalability, speed, and latency with the migrated data, and integrate them.

Cloud Security and AI Infrastructure

Security in the cloud needs to be viewed as part of the migration process, not as a post-migration task. AI applications can run on sensitive business data, customer data, or business know-how. Organizations must take necessary controls around identity and access management, encryption, network security, monitoring and data security.

How Much Does AI Cloud Migration Cost?

Cloud Cost Estimation in AI Application Migration In an AI app migrating to the cloud, the cost is based on its complexity, volumes of data, resources needed for processing power, GPU consumption, cloud storage, network, security measures and possible modernization. 

A simplified migration might need minor adjustments, but for a complicated AI machine, an overhaul may include rethinking its architecture, redesigning its database, optimizing the AI model and a high volume of interaction points. Businesses ought to estimate both the initial relocation investment and the running cloud operational cost.

Workload for AI may demand extensive computational powers during the model training phase; therefore, business users need to consider their cloud spending watch and optimization strategy from the word go.

Biggest Challenges of AI Cloud Migration

Potential major difficulties of AI cloud migration could be detailed data migration; compatibility issues regarding application; dependencies of legacy systems; security threats; problems in performance; costs which outgrow budget; and shortage of specific cloud skills.


Organizations can mitigate these risks through precise assessment, phased workload migration, application testing, performance monitoring, and experienced cloud migration services.
